Output 8a518f079f6469c2c3e852d225f54b712ef653c1ef70564595bc0924d7d06600:9

value
995496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0591ca68029f4096fa53b2fcb33dc7b03757d91b OP_EQUAL
address
32CTxDQvNA9SWgEEfyhMsM6JTqbeRq1Kxi
transaction
8a518f079f6469c2c3e852d225f54b712ef653c1ef70564595bc0924d7d06600